Hi All
We at Kritikal Solutions looking for 2 Firmware Resources.
Location: Noida Sec 125(WFO)
Immediate Joiner
Exp:4-6 Years(Relevant)
Minimum Academic Qualification: Bachelor's in computer engineering, Electronics Engineering, or related field.
Years of Experience: Minimum 4 years of experience in embedded firmware development.
Role and Responsibilities:
- Firmware development experience.
- Design and develop device drivers for various hardware components
- Develop and maintain low-level design documents, and adhere to SRS, SDD, and various compliance standards.
- Lead the porting of the ThreadX Operating System and develop the OS Abstraction Layer.
- Implement a secure bootloader for Over-The-Air updates.
- Collaborate with the team to develop application logic and business logic, ensuring multi-threaded functionality.
- Conduct system-level integration, risk assessment, and testing.
- Participate in code reviews, risk assessments, and cybersecurity reviews.
- Mentor junior team members and provide technical guidance.
Essential Skills:
- Proven experience in embedded systems firmware development and microcontroller.
- Experience with SDLC documentation
- Strong in C/C++ programming languages.
- In-depth knowledge of firmware development, bootloader, memory management, and secure coding practices.
- Excellent problem-solving and debugging skills.
- Ability to work independently and as part of a team.
Experience in Compliance based project development
Desirable Skills:
- Experience of working on FDA compliant produces
- Experience in RTOS
- Experience in Code Review
- Familiarity with medical device development and regulatory standards (FDA, IEC 62304) and safety standards (e.g., EN 60601-1)